The Pervasiveness of Automation in Short-Term Rentals

Time Efficiency

The profound impact of automation on time efficiency cannot be overstated. Hosts often find themselves buried under a mountain of administrative tasks, from handling booking inquiries and managing reservations to ensuring smooth check-ins and check-outs. Automation liberates hosts from these burdensome responsibilities, allowing them to redirect their time and energy toward curating an exceptional guest experience.

Channel Management

Channel management is a logistical challenge for hosts managing listings across multiple platforms. Automation becomes the guiding force, seamlessly synchronizing calendars, rates, and availability across diverse channels. This mitigates the risk of double bookings and expands a property’s visibility, reaching a broader and more diverse audience.

Guest Communication

In the digital age, timely and personalized communication is a cornerstone of the guest experience. Automated messaging systems step in to streamline host-guest interactions, delivering essential information, addressing common queries, and enhancing the overall guest experience—all without the need for constant manual oversight.

Reviews Management

Positive reviews are the lifeblood of a successful short-term rental. Automation tools play a crucial role in prompting guests to leave reviews, expressing gratitude for their feedback, and promptly addressing any negative comments. This proactive approach maintains a positive online reputation and attracts future bookings.

Guesty – An In-Depth Exploration of Vacation Rental Software

Guesty has emerged as a titan in the vacation rental software arena, catering primarily to property managers and professional hosts overseeing extensive portfolios. Known for its comprehensive features, Guesty provides a robust solution to the complexities of short-term rental management. However, it is essential to note that Guesty’s extensive capabilities may come with a steeper learning curve and a corresponding higher price point.

Hospitable—An Affordable Alternative Tailored for Individual Hosts

For individual hosts seeking a more accessible and budget-friendly Guesty alternative, Hospitable stands out as a beacon of efficiency. Hospitable prioritizes a user-friendly interface by offering all essential functions, including a channel manager, guest communication tools, reviews management, and direct booking website capabilities. This makes it particularly suitable for hosts managing smaller properties, ensuring a seamless transition into the world of automation.

Partnership with Google Vacation Rentals

Guesty and Hospitable proudly stand as official partners of Google Vacation Rentals—a partnership that brings forth many benefits for hosts. Notably, this collaboration allows hosts to use these platforms to showcase their direct booking websites on Google Travel and Google Maps. This integration enhances a property’s online visibility, positioning hosts at the forefront of potential guests’ search results and expanding their reach.
